This was my least favorite of the Southern Reach series. While the original three were dream like and left me with so many questions they were a joy to read and really wrapped you in the world. 

This one fell apart in the second half when we get to Lowry’z perspective and it’s obviously supposed to be unhinged and disorienting but it gets repetitive and exhausting. 

I’ll keep considering these a trilogy.

probably my least favorite of the southern reach series, but still very intriguing in its own way. I didn’t like the characters as much as ones in past books. I liked Old Jim but not really the others. Lowry was certainly a change from character types i’m used to, so interesting in that way but also kind of disturbing. Also maybe the most like horror of all the books in the series I think? (although it’s been a long time since I’ve read some of them)
